Overview
50 Literacy Strategies: Step by Step provides you with research-based and classroom-tested strategies to develop literacy skills for all learners in grades K-8. The text is designed to help you understand appropriate grade ranges; identify when and why to use a strategy; and then implement with step-by-step instructions. A favorite among practicing teachers, this manual will inform your strategy choices and help you implement those strategies successfully throughout your career.
The 4th Edition provides clearer guidance for adapting practices for all learners and integrating technology and standards in a consistent, easy-to-understand format. 3 new chapters have been added covering Possible Sentences, Process Drama, and RAFT.
